Leading Positions and Higher Salary Range
Entry-level ACCA professionals can earn between $25,000 and $40,000 USD per year. The top early-level ACCA positions include reporting coordinators, accounting clerks, and audit associates; they require ACCA candidacy but not final qualification. Mid-Level professionals with 3–5 years of experience earn 8,000–15,000 AED (about $2,200–$4,100 USD) per month, frequently in tax-free territories.
While the senior-Level professionals holding around 10+ years of experience in leadership roles make between $90,000 and $150,000 USD per year. They hold positions like controller, audit manager, or tax director; some are senior partners in Big 4 companies.

Great Return on Investment
The overall cost of ACCA qualification, including registration, exams, and annual subscriptions, is between £2,000 and £3,000; this varies depending on the region and study mode. The entire investment averages between £8,000 and £15,000 when combined with living expenses during the study period (usually two to three years).

Big 4 and the Growth of Professional Services
PwC, Deloitte, EY, and KPMG are expanding rapidly, especially in the Gulf regions. These companies actively seek out newly qualified members and ACCA students. In addition to higher salary packages, Big 4 work gives exposure to international clients, worldwide mobility, and faster professional advancement. The curriculum’s compliance with worldwide standards and the demand for practical experience, which guarantees that hires can make a significant contribution right away, are the main reasons why the Big 4 select ACCA.
